      Apparently it takes 7 kind words to ourselves to overwrite one bad word said to us. I don’t know how true this is but I feel we could all do with hearing more positive things about ourselves.

      Please add 7 (or more!) kind words/affirmations or phrases for yourself to remind ourselves of our value and inspire others.

      1. I am kind

      2. I am loving

      3. I am enough

      4. Take one step at a time

      5. Be patient, healing takes time

      6. Be kind to yourself

      7. Take care of your needs

      I would recommend doing positive affirmations in the mirror out loud if you can, repeat each one at least 3 times … it might be difficult at first but stick with it. If you don’t yet beleive what you are saying ”fake it til you make it!”
      The most important thing is to turn those negative thoughts into positives ones xx
